Will Headworn AR Revenues Exceed $17 Billion by 2025?

ARtillery Intelligence has released a new report that projects headworn AR revenue to grow from $1.6 billion in 2020 to $17.7 billion in 2025, a 61.8 percent compound annual growth rate.
